Creative Financial Designs's Q2 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2017, Creative Financial Designs held 886 positions worth $156M, up 12% from $139M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 26% of the portfolio.

Creative Financial Designs deployed $14.4M of net new capital in Q2 2017, opening 97 new positions and adding to 224 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was ProShares Ultra 20+ Year Treasury: 27,610 shares worth $1.11M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Miscellaneous at 72% of assets, up from 70%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Chevron, an estimated $2.29M trimmed.
